    Mesothelioma Compensation

    Compensation claims for mesothelioma could provide financial resources to patients and their families. Compensation can be used to pay funeral costs and living expenses.

    A mesothelioma case could involve an agreement or lawsuit. A mesothelioma lawyer who has experience can help you determine the most appropriate option for your client. An attorney can assist with the collection of important evidence, including work and medical records.

    Compensation

    Compensation from a mesothelioma case will help to pay for the cost of treatment and other expenses related to this life-altering condition. Victims can get compensation by filing a mesothelioma case or a trust-fund claim. Both types of claims provide financial relief for a family member of a victim.

    Families of victims or victims are able to file lawsuits to hold asbestos-contaminated companies accountable. These claims are filed civil courts and are governed by the laws of each state. Asbestos lawsuits can last for several years before a settlement can be reached. However mesothelioma lawyers can speed up this process by filing a number of cases at the same time or "clustered".

    Trust funds are established by companies that mined asbestos, produced asbestos-containing products or otherwise exposed their workers to the harmful substance. Asbestos-related victims can file an asbestos trust fund claim to receive a lump-sum payment to cover medical costs and other expenses.

    While health insurance may cover mesothelioma-related treatment costs however, many patients face significant out-of-pocket costs. This type of cancer may hinder patients from working and causing the loss of earnings. Mesothelioma lawsuits and trust fund claims can aid victims in recovering lost wages, future earnings and other losses.

    Compensation also helps with costs of living, for example a caregiver to assist with day-to-day tasks and transportation requirements. Asbestos-related diseases may qualify for disability payments through Social Security. The VA also offers monthly payments to veterans suffering from mesothelioma and other asbestos-related conditions.

    Veteran benefits

    A patient who has a mesothelioma diagnosis can receive VA benefits to help pay for medical treatment. They may be eligible for disability compensation or a pension depending on their severity. They should consult with an attorney accredited by the VA to ensure they fill out all required forms and fulfill any requirements.

    The VA offers treatment from some of the top mesothelioma specialists in America. The VA has two mesothelioma experts who are world-renowned surgeons who are Dr. Daniel Wiener, in Boston, and Dr. Robert Cameron, in Los Angeles. The VA will pay for travel costs for a local VA refers a patient suffering from mesothelioma to one of these surgeons.

    The VA offers home healthcare benefits that help pay for the cost of hiring someone to assist a mesothelioma sufferer with their daily tasks. These benefits are known as Aid and Attendance. A veteran must meet a certain set of requirements to be eligible for these benefits such as having someone else to assist them wash, dress and eat. An attorney for mesothelioma can discuss these requirements in detail and assist veterans in completing the required paperwork to claim the benefits.

    In addition an attorney for mesothelioma can help a veteran make claims for mesothelioma related to service or other asbestos-related ailments with the VA. The process can take up to months, but VA-accredited lawyers have assisted many veterans to get their claims approved swiftly.

    The surviving spouse and children of a veteran who has passed away from mesothelioma or a different asbestos-related disease can be eligible for benefits to educate. These benefits can help pay for college, career education or apprenticeships. They are offered through the Survivors and Dependents Educational Assistance (DEA or Chapter 35) program.
